Once the new interface is set up, you will have to configure the port VLAN settings to complete
the process. To do this you must go to Configuration > VLANs.
•For the management traffic the port you intend to use should be set to ‘Access’ – the
‘Port VLAN’ field should contain the ID you set up under the IP interface. Please ensure
that you add the VLAN ID to the ‘Allowed Access VLANs’ field at the top of the page
•In the event you are using Dual IP and have a separate IP interface set up for the CES
traffic, you will need to set the port you want to use to the following;
oMode: Trunk
oPort VLAN: <ID you used to set up the IP interface>
oPort Type: C-Port (can’t be changed under this Mode)
oIngress Filtering: Selected (can’t be changed under this Mode)
oIngress Acceptance: Tagged and Untagged (can’t be changed under this Mode)
oEgress Tagging: Untag Port VLAN
oAllowed VLANs: 1-4094 (this can be shortened to match your VLAN ID)
Please note: If you need to customise the port type or the Ingress filtering and acceptance,
you can do so by setting the mode to ‘Hybrid’.
4.3. Setting up a logical link
To use the Circuit Emulation features, the first setup step is to set up a logical link between a
minimum of two PacketBand units – this link will carry the TDM data across a packet switching
network.
To do this you must go to the logical link sub menu which is located here:
Configuration > CES > Link > Settings
